Mathilde Loisel borrows a necklace from her wealthy friend. She loses the necklace and replaces it with a thirty-six thousand francs one. She goes into debt, and ten years later she tells her friend the story of what happened to the original necklace. Then her friend tells her it was a fake and only costed five hundred francs. In this short story, deception is shown through appearance and in actions too.

First, deception is shown through appearance. In the necklace Mathilde wanted to look rich among the guests at the ball. The appearance of the jewelry around her neck and the lie told to Madame Forestier about the necklace ended up affecting the Loisels. It all started because of Mathilde's desire to be appear rich.
